This study looks at stopping the use of **inhaled nitric oxide (iNO)** for babies with **congenital diaphragmatic hernia (CDH)**, a condition where there's a hole in the baby's diaphragm. iNO is a gas used to help babies breathe after they are born. Researchers want to find out if not using iNO changes the need for **extracorporeal life support (ECLS)**, a machine that helps with breathing and blood flow, or affects survival rates. They also want to know if stopping iNO saves money for hospitals.
The study involves multiple hospitals, where they will first use iNO as usual and then stop using it. This change will happen at different times for each hospital, decided randomly.
- The study involves babies diagnosed with CDH before they are one month old and who are treated at specific hospitals.
- Babies with other types of diaphragmatic hernias or diagnosed after one month will not be included.
